facebook - 我如何构建像 Facebook 这样的通知电子邮件/回复系统?

标签 facebook email notifications email-notifications

当用户在 Facebook 上收到有关新私有(private)消息的通知电子邮件时,他们可以回复电子邮件并将他们的回复自动添加到网站上的对话中。

如何构建这样的跨平台系统?我正在构建一个群聊系统。

最佳答案

这显然过于简单了,但我们开始吧:

Facebook 电子邮件的工作方式是在 reply-to 地址中使用收件人唯一的字符串:

<m+50edqb50000003jtdj389k6xib6hofj6t41q1c45sdt92qc@reply.facebook.com>

因此,当 Facebook 收到一封发送至 reply.facebook.com 的电子邮件时,他们(大概)会解析加号后的字符串,确定它与哪个用户/对话相关,然后添加将电子邮件发送到该对话中。

关于facebook - 我如何构建像 Facebook 这样的通知电子邮件/回复系统?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5405263/

相关文章:

html - Outlook(HTML 电子邮件)中最简单的垂直分隔符是什么?

react-native - 清除以前的世博会推送通知

android - 如何以编程方式更改通知栏中的应用程序名称

email - 除了 Hotmail 之外,多部分电子邮件在任何地方都可以使用

python - 为什么我必须将 "from module import"与 python 中的电子邮件模块一起使用?

android - 单击 [仅限 Android],OneSignal 不会打开我的 flutter 应用程序

javascript - 当 `share_open_graph` 存在时,Facebook `og:description` 共享忽略 `og:image`

javascript - 无论如何,在 setTimeout 之后将此脚本附加到正文

facebook - 从应用程序中删除 Facebook 用户

facebook - 如何允许 Opera 访问我的 Intranet,而不会收到 Webdriver 测试的警告?